Betrayed customer-base for profit margins
- Allergic customers trusted this soap to be allergen-free.
- Cap color changed with no warning; formula now has 9 ingredients.
Everyday Shea Body Wash, Unrefined Shea Butter, Unscented
Allergic customers, the target customer-base of "Unrefined" and "Unscented" soap, bought this soap because they trusted this product to be allergen-free.
The cap color changing does not imply an ingredient change, nor that there are ingredients that may harm them in violation of the "Unrefined" label.
This damaging change, without adequate warning, where the only warning is an inconspicuous black cap, could be illegal.
I didn't think much of the new black cap, until I used it. I noticed it's extremely watered down, to the point it's clear, instead of the regular brown.
The ingredients increased and are very different.
There's a new 'Aqua/Water/Eau' at the top that the original didn't have.
Original 4 ingredients: Azadirachta Indica (Neem) Leaf Aqueous Extract, Saponified Butyrospermum Parkii (Shea) Butter and Cocos Nucifera (Coconut) Oil, Coco-Betaine.
Current 9 ingredients: Aqua/Water/Eau, Potassium Shea Butterate, Potassium Cocoate, Coco-Betaine, Melia Azadirachta Leaf, Ethylhexylglycerin, Sodium Phytate, Phenoxyethanol, Potassium Hydroxide
Removed 3 ingredients: Azadirachta Indica (Neem) Leaf Aqueous Extract, Saponified Butyrospermum Parkii (Shea) Butter and Cocos Nucifera (Coconut) Oil
Added 8 ingredients: Aqua/Water/Eau, Potassium Shea Butterate, Potassium Cocoate, Melia Azadirachta Leaf, Ethylhexylglycerin, Sodium Phytate, Phenoxyethanol, Potassium Hydroxide
Common 1 ingredient: Coco-Betaine
There are a few new ingredients that seem to push "unrefined" into false advertising territory.
The original soap was apparantly TOO good, therefore unprofitable. They're increasing profit margins by selling out their earned customer-base.
I've been using only this soap for years, due to how reliable and good of a soap it was for the price.
Now that reliability is gone, I'll be buying the original soap from resellers for now, but the price will increase as it gets rarer.
After that, I'm not sure what soap to go to. The original soap was simply, the best soap on shelves, period.
If Alaffia cannot continue making the product, as a grace to their previous loyal customers, they should publish the original soap's recipe online.

Problem with packaging design and wasted product - EVERYDAY SHEA BODY LOTION
- I love your lotion, but the pump leaves unrecoverable product.
- Please improve the bottle and pump design.
Re: packaging design and product Hello! I love your lotion, but the pump leaves about a half cup of product that I can't get to without sawing the bottle in half.
I doubt that many people go to the trouble a- most probably just toss the bottle, wasting a lot of good product. I care about the environment and wasting resources. I hope your product design team will look into improving the bottle and pump for this product.
